How to fill out the MA Application for Permit to Perform Electrical Work online
Filling out the Massachusetts Application for Permit to Perform Electrical Work online can streamline your permitting process. This guide provides step-by-step instructions to ensure you complete the application accurately and efficiently.
Follow the steps to successfully complete your application.
- Click the 'Get Form' button to retrieve the application form and open it for editing.
- Enter the current date in the designated field to indicate when you are submitting the application.
- Provide the name of the city or town where the electrical work will be performed.
- Fill in your contact details, including your telephone number and the address of the property where the work will be conducted.
- Indicate whether the permit is being requested in conjunction with a building permit by checking the appropriate box.
- Describe the purpose of the building, along with the utility authorization number, existing service details, and specifications for new service if applicable.
- Complete the table listing various electrical installations, such as recessed luminaires, receptacles, and heating appliances, as required by the Inspector of Wires.
- Provide the estimated value of the electrical work and the anticipated start date for the project.
- Confirm your insurance coverage and check whether you are providing proof of insurance, bonding, or another form of coverage.
- Sign the application to certify that the information provided is true and complete.
- After completing the application, ensure you save your changes, and consider downloading or printing a copy for your records.

The responsibility for pulling permits typically lies with the owner or contractor managing the project. In the case of electrical work, the individual or company performing the work often handles the MA Application for Permit to Perform Electrical Work. Homeowners can also take this responsibility but must ensure they meet all local requirements. Understanding who needs to pull permits is essential for a successful project.
